Beijing has a 62-mile traffic jam near the Chinese capital that could last until mid-September.  It has become a symbol of the dark side of China’s automobile age.
Officials say traffic has been snarled along the outskirts of Beijing stretching toward the border of Inner Mongolia since roadwork on the Beijing-Tibet Highway started Aug. 13.Â
The jam on the National Highway 110 passed the 10-day mark as of Tuesday, while local authorities dispatched hundreds of police to keep order and to try to reroute cars and trucks carrying essential supplies, such as food or flammables, around the main bottleneck.   Vehicles were inching along little more than a third of a mile a day.
